Anelka makes Bolton return

Nicolas Anelka is fit and will return to the Bolton lineup to face Braga in tomorrow night’s UEFA cup tie. Anelka missed Bolton’s trip to the Emirates with an injury picked up whilst on International duty with France. He has however, trained earlier this week and is expected to start on Thursday. He’s therefore likely to lineup against Villa at the weekend.
